Potomac grabs third overall at 2009 Masters Nationals

Congratulations to all of our Potomac Boat Club masters for an impressive showing at the 2009 Masters National Championship Regatta! Their combined effort pushed PBC out of a crowded field of almost 150 competitor clubs into third place in overall team points! Great job, everyone!

This year, our women’s Masters Rowing Program (MRP) sent 22 more athletes to nationals than it did just one year ago. And the numbers paid off. The 26-member team added 122.75 points to the scoreboard for PBC, and finished strong with the seventh highest women’s point total of 84 clubs.

The PBC Men’s Sweep Team fielded fewer athletes than we might have expected for an east coast located championship. Still, with only 14 rowers in heavy rotation, the team managed to pull away with several national titles. Along with PBC scullers Peter Pietra, Cal Sutliff, Ed Ryan, and Bill Cox, they earned 204.50 points, and finished third out of 95 clubs in total men’s points.

If there was a standout club performer throughout the four days, it had to be MRP member and perennial PBC favorite, Camilla Durfee. Camilla raced to five gold medals and one silver in a combination of women’s, mixed and comp boat events. She gets our vote for regatta MVP!

Hard fought battles aside, in the end PBC was no match for sheer size … club size, that is. With a whopping 831.50 points, Saugatuck Rowing Club’s cast of hundreds easily walked away with the overall team title. Minneapolis Rowing Club finished second with 399.75 points, followed closely by PBC in third with 342.25 points.

With 147 clubs competing for national titles in more than 200 events, this year’s Masters Nationals was the largest in history. Check out our top results below.
